In the High Court of Punjab and Haryana, at Chandigarh Criminal Writ Petition No. 1078 of 2017 Date of Decision: 18.09.2017 Hemant alias Banti ... Petitioner(s)

Versus

State of Haryana and Others ... Respondent(s) CORAM: Hon'ble Mr. Justice Shekher Dhawan.

Present:

Mr. Pawan Kumar Hooda, Advocate for the petitioner(s).

Shekher Dhawan, J.

Present petition under Article 226 of the Constitution of India for issuance of directions to respondents to release the petitioner on parole for a period of four weeks to get his house repaired. Learned counsel for the petitioner contended that petitioner had moved a representation (Annexure P2) for the same purpose before the jail authorities but the same remained unattended. Notice of motion.

On asking of the Court, Mr. Surinder Pal Singh, Deputy Advocate General, Haryana, accepts notice on behalf of respondents. Having considered the submissions made by learned counsel for the petitioner, let the Superintendent, Central Jail-I, Hisar to look into representation (Annexure P2) and pass the order, as required under the law. Present petition stands disposed of.

(Shekher Dhawan) Judge September 18, 2017 "DK"
